VERY IMPORTANT INFORMATION
Incomplete information will stop your claim from being paid!
Here are 10 common errors that can stop your claim from being paid:
1.
EFT / Direct Deposit Information is not included with claim
2.
Personal information is not accurate or incomplete on DD Form 1351-2 (blocks 1-14).
3.
Incomplete itinerary (block 15) on DD Form 1351-2.
Missing traveler’s official signatures/dates (blocks 20 a & b) on DD Form 1351-2.
4.
5.
Missing Reviewer/Approving Official signatures/dates (blocks 20 c & d) on DD Form 1351-2.
6.
Missing orders (DD Form 1614) and / or any and all amendments.
7.
Order, DD Form 1614, or amendments are incorrect or incomplete.
8.
Missing supporting documentation such as receipts for lodging or any expense of $75.00 or more.
9.
Missing or improperly completed DD Form 2912 for Temporary Quarters Subsistence Expenses
10.
Missing or improperly completed certification statement with Miscellaneous Expense Allowance
Other helpful hints:
 If you use your own personal vehicle as mode of travel, block 16 must be completed.
 If you are authorized TDY enroute, please ensure that your orders reflect accurate and complete
TDY information. Although your TDY enroute information should be
included on your PCS order; in some cases, you may receive separate orders. Please
submit copies of any/all orders received.
 All previous advances received related to the PCS Travel (non-submission of previous payment
data can result in delays of payment).
 Receipts for all lodging, regardless of amount.
 All receipts for expenses incurred for $75.00 or more must be submitted.
 Be sure to include a copy of your travel orders, DD form1614, with any amendments each time
you submit a claim.
 DIRECT DEPOSIT: Employees must submit direct deposit information to establish or change
their financial institution for PCS Travel reimbursements.

 Often times several vouchers (DD Form 1351-2) will be submitted during the
PCS transition to the new duty station. Blocks 1 -14 will be completed in similar fashion each
time and in accordance with the guidance below. However please remember as you locate
permanent residence to provide a current address to which information including your W2 Form
may be sent. Also be sure to update you email address and duty station phone number if and as
those changes occur.
